CVE-2017-2916

High
Published: Translated: NVD NIST

Summary

An exploitable vulnerability exists in the /api/CONFIG/restore functionality of Circle with Disney running firmware 2.0.1. Specially crafted network packets can cause an arbitrary file to be overwritten.

Risk Assessment

An attacker can send an HTTP request to trigger this vulnerability, potentially leading to the overwriting of critical files, affecting system integrity.

Recommendation

It is recommended to update the firmware to the latest version and monitor network traffic for suspicious requests.
